Munster Services Group, a trusted name in the water and wastewater utilities sectors, is seeking an exceptional HSEQ Manager to EVOLVE of our Health, Safety, Environment, and Quality SYSTEM. This isn't just a management role – it's for someone who's ready to take charge, drive results, and elevate standards across the business.

About Us:

Munster Services Group specialises in delivering innovative solutions across heavy industry, manufacturing, and water utilities. With a legacy of exceeding client expectations, we are focused on safety, efficiency, and quality at every level of our operations. Join us as we continue to set benchmarks in our field.

The Role:

As the HSEQ Manager, you will lead and execute strategies that align with our commitment to excellence. You'll further develop, implement, enhance and maintain robust systems that meet and exceed ISO standards, fostering a proactive safety and quality culture. You'll be the hands-on leader, driving meaningful change across all levels of the organization.

Key Responsibilities:

Health, Safety, and Environment (HSE)

  • Champion a positive safety culture, empowering teams to take ownership of HSE practices.
  • Ensure compliance with all relevant WHS legislation, standards, and company policies.
  • Act as the go-to for HSE systems, including audits, incident investigations, and risk assessments.

    Lead the enhancement and development of our Enable HR system
  • Lead the development and implementation of modern management plans.
  • Assist with the management of our rehabilitation and return-to-work programs to support employee well-being.

Quality Assurance (QA)

  • Maintain ISO 9001 compliance, driving continuous improvement initiatives.
  • Investigate quality concerns, ensuring effective corrective actions are implemented.
  • Oversee internal and vendor audits to uphold product and service standards.
  • Ensure accurate documentation of QA processes, non-conformance reporting, and customer feedback.
  • Manage the calibration schedule for all on-site measuring equipment.

Training and Development

  • Verify Our Teams Competency through VOC processes.
  • Identify and address training needs to upskill employees and maintain compliance.
  • Lead the rollout of modern and simple safety, quality, and environmental initiatives across teams utilising innovative methods of delivery.

About You:

  • Proven experience in a similar HSEQ leadership role, with a hands-on, proactive approach.
  • Strong knowledge of ISO standards and WHS legislation.
  • Relevant qualifications in WHS, Quality Management, or a related field.
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to inspire and influence.
  • Proven track record of driving cultural change and achieving measurable results.

    Ability to take ownership, driving change, and leading by example.
  • Experience in utilities, or industrial sectors is highly regarded.
